Motorcyclist, 18, Dies After Rolim de Moura Collision Caught on Video
An 18-year-old motorcyclist, Lucas Eduardo, has died following a severe traffic accident in Rolim de Moura, Rondônia (RO), on Sunday, May 19th. The incident occurred on Saturday, May 18th, when a car reportedly ran a stop sign and collided with Eduardo's motorcycle. Security camera footage captured the moment of impact, showing Eduardo being thrown from his bike and hitting a utility pole. He was initially rescued by the Fire Department and transported in critical condition to a local Urgent Care Unit (UPA). According to reports, Eduardo sustained multiple injuries, including severe head trauma. Due to the severity of his condition, he was transferred to the Regional Emergency and Trauma Hospital of Cacoal (Heuro) for surgical procedures.
